    PUM3 antibody detects Pumilio homolog 3 (also known as Pumilio domain-containing protein 3), an RNA-binding protein that participates in post-transcriptional gene regulation and ribosome biogenesis. Encoded by the PUM3 gene on chromosome 9q34.11, this protein is a member of the PUF (Pumilio and FBF) family characterized by their RNA recognition repeats that bind specific sequences in target transcripts. Unlike classical cytoplasmic Pumilio proteins (PUM1 and PUM2), PUM3 is localized to the nucleus and nucleolus, where it regulates pre-rRNA processing and ribosome maturation.

    PUM3 contains eight PUF RNA-binding domains arranged in a crescent-shaped architecture that recognizes conserved 5'-UGUANAUA-3' motifs in RNA targets. It binds ribosomal RNA precursors and ribosome assembly factors, influencing the processing of 28S and 5.8S rRNA. Depletion of PUM3 results in rRNA maturation defects, altered nucleolar morphology, and reduced ribosome production. Beyond ribosome biogenesis, PUM3 may also modulate mRNA stability and translation through interactions with additional RNA-binding proteins and components of the exosome complex.

    The PUM3 antibody is used in molecular biology, RNA regulation, and ribosome assembly research to detect Pumilio homolog 3 protein and analyze its cellular localization. Western blot analysis identifies a 74 kilodalton band, while immunofluorescence reveals prominent nucleolar staining overlapping with fibrillarin. Because of its role in nucleolar RNA metabolism, this antibody provides a tool to study gene expression regulation at the post-transcriptional level.

    Recent studies suggest that PUM3 interacts with factors controlling RNA stability and surveillance, positioning it as a regulator of RNA quality control. The PUM3 antibody facilitates the exploration of these processes and supports studies of nucleolar function, gene expression, and RNA-protein network organization.
